    Great video…. Combining with Trip Advisor hadn’t thought of. My one tip is combining value with transport convenience. Eg Premier Inn Harrow and Wembley Park are both very convenient for tube/train direct to central London but can be substantially cheaper than central London hotels. Literally, tomorrow have only just booked yesterday Premier Inn for £46 (+ £5 parking) for tomorrow in London. Yes it’s out South Mimms but a 12 min drive to Cockfosters for convenient, cheap, step free access to Piccadilly line …. And to purchase 48hrs in advance (when Central London is 2-3+ times price is bonkers)…..oh and yea Tripadvisor score is 4.0 !

I've bought IHG points in the past and you really need to make sure you have the best cost break, which used to be about 100,000 points but I've looked today and the cost per point is the same from 26,000 points upwards. @js6120, you're right in saying that you need to wait for the 100% bonus, the current 80% bonus give your points at about £43.00 per 10,000.
      I used to stay between 5 and 10 days per month for work in IHG hotels and I had the (now discontinued) IHG credit card which earned points and gave me a free night per year in any hotel (massive perk).
      IHG has moved away from banded rewards nights where a Holiday Inn Express is 25,000 points per night, a Crowne Plaza or Indigo is 60,000 points, etc and they've moved to a revenue model, so in theory you should pay the points that the room costs in cash and I am seeing less "bargains" now that is in place, but I do still find the odd bonus, the hotel in the video was under £100 in points (based on our £40 per 10,000 or 25,000 points being worth £100) and the cash rate was about £120 odd.
      I haven't managed to get a huge discount, like 75% off or anything since the redemption model changed.
